8-K: XBiotech Appoints Renowned Scientist Dr. Tak W. Mak to Board of Directors
Director Appointment Announcement
XBiotech Inc. has appointed Dr. Tak W. Mak, a world-renowned scientist, to its Board of Directors, filling an existing vacancy.
Summary
- XBiotech Inc. announced the appointment of Dr. Tak W. Mak to its Board of Directors on December 24, 2024.
- Dr. Mak will fill an existing vacancy on the board and serve until the next annual general meeting.
- He will receive compensation similar to other board members.
- Dr. Mak is a distinguished scientist known for his work in immunology and oncology, including the identification of the T cell receptor and the immune checkpoint inhibitor CTLA-4.
- He co-founded Agios Pharmaceuticals, which has developed multiple FDA-approved cancer treatments.
- The company intends to maintain a two-member Audit Committee and fill the vacancy within the time period provided in the NASDAQ rules.
